Hallo zusammen
ich möchte gerne mit OPSI Office 2003 verteilen. Ich habe dazu das hier veröffentliche Skript hergenommen und wie folgt angepasst
*********************** script from user mwiesner *******************
[Initial]
Message=Installation von Microsoft Office 2003 inkl. Update
LogLevel=2
ExitOnError=false
ScriptErrorMessages=true
TraceMode=off
[Aktionen]
DefVar $systemroot$
DefVar $system$
DefVar $scriptpath$
DefVar $programfilesdir$
Set $systemroot$="%Systemroot%"
Set $system$="%System%"
Set $scriptpath$="%scriptpath%"
Set $programfilesdir$="%ProgramFilesDir%"
if not (HasMinimumSpace("%Systemdrive%","1GB"))
LogError "Nicht genügend Platz auf C:"
else
WinBatch_install
WinBatch_update
endif
[WinBatch_install]
msiexec /i %scriptpath%\files\pro11.msi /qn noreboot=ReallySuppress TRANSFORMS=files\ms_office_2003_-o.mst COMPANYNAME="Privat" PIDKEY=gwh28-dgcmp-*****-6j4mt-*****
[WinBatch_update]
Msiexec.exe /p %scriptpath%\files\SP2\ohotfix\MAINSP2ff.msp /qb- /L*v C:\Logfile_Office_install.txt
Ich habe mit newprod das Verzeichniss erstellen lassen (in /home/opsiproducts/). Danach habe ich das angepasste Skript in Client Data kopiert und dort einen Unterordner mit files erstellt. In dieses Verzeichniss - files - habe ich den kompletten Inhalt der CD kopiert. Weiter habe ich in diesem Verzeichniss ein weiteres erstellt und dieses SP2 genannt und die entsprechende File reinkopiert.
Dann habe ich mit dem Befehl opsi-makeproductfile das Paket geschnürt und mit opsi-packet-manager -i "Paketname" installiert.
Wenn ich es nun auf Rechner installieren will, dann startet zwar kurz das Winskript, handelt auch kurz was ab und geht dann ohne Fehlermeldung zum Anmeldebildschirm. In Opsi selber erscheint auch kein Fehler sondern das Produkt steht als installiert drin.
Was mache ich falsch??????
Vielen Dank schonmal für eure Hilfe.
Grüße
Sebastian
Verteilung von Office 2003 Professional
-
- Beiträge: 6
- Registriert: 22 Feb 2009, 00:46
-
- Beiträge: 6
- Registriert: 22 Feb 2009, 00:46
Re: Verteilung von Office 2003 Professional
Hi nochmal
ich bin inzwischen einen gewaltigen Schritt weiter, dennoch klappt es leider noch nicht so ganz. Ich habe die *.mst neu erstellt und das Paket neu geschnürt und installiert. Weiter habe ich das Log aktiviert. Zu Anfang war das Problem, dass er die *.mst nicht gefundne hat, doch das klappt jetzt.
Die Installation bringt allerding immer noch einen Fehler. Im Log selber ist das einzige, was ich finde, dass die S/N angeblich falsch sei. Die habe ich aber zweimal überprüft - passt.
Ich hänge das Logfile mal an. Wäre nett wenn ihr euch das mal ansehen könntet. Vielleicht seht ihr ja den Fehler.
Grüße
Sebastian
ich bin inzwischen einen gewaltigen Schritt weiter, dennoch klappt es leider noch nicht so ganz. Ich habe die *.mst neu erstellt und das Paket neu geschnürt und installiert. Weiter habe ich das Log aktiviert. Zu Anfang war das Problem, dass er die *.mst nicht gefundne hat, doch das klappt jetzt.
Die Installation bringt allerding immer noch einen Fehler. Im Log selber ist das einzige, was ich finde, dass die S/N angeblich falsch sei. Die habe ich aber zweimal überprüft - passt.
Ich hänge das Logfile mal an. Wäre nett wenn ihr euch das mal ansehen könntet. Vielleicht seht ihr ja den Fehler.
Grüße
Sebastian
-
- Beiträge: 18
- Registriert: 06 Nov 2008, 15:46
Re: Verteilung von Office 2003 Professional
Wenn die Installation immer abbricht ohne eine Fehlermeldung zu zeigen, dann versuche doch mal die pro11.msi ohne den schalter /qb- zu starten.
Klick dich dann selbst durch die Installation und dann siehst du ob ne Fehlermeldung kommt, und wenn ja siehst du was für eine !
Klick dich dann selbst durch die Installation und dann siehst du ob ne Fehlermeldung kommt, und wenn ja siehst du was für eine !
-
- Beiträge: 6
- Registriert: 22 Feb 2009, 00:46
Re: Verteilung von Office 2003 Professional
Hallo
Danke für deine Antwort. Habe heute noch einiges versucht und bin auch schon um einiges weiter, aber an irgendwas fehlts leider noch
Hier mal was ich alles versucht habe.
Ich habe die pro11.msi mit der *.mst auf einem Testsystem von der Komandozeile aus gestartet und festgestellt, dass dies schon nicht richtig lief. Diesen Fehler konnte ich ausbügeln und habe nun ein eine funktionierende Konstelation aus setup und *.mst, wenn ich es direkt auf einem Testsystem über Komandozeile ausführe.
Anschließend habe ich diesen funktionierenden Aufruf in mein Script umgesetzt und ein entsprechendes Paket geschnürt. Nun bringt er bei der Installation via Opsi allerdings leider immer den Fehler
SKURED: Error 0x80004005: LicCryptVerityXMLSignature: failed to locate signature
SKURED: ERROR: test signature verification failed for \\opsisrv\opt_pcbin\install\office03\files\SKU111.XML
SKURED: Error 0x80004005: GetSkuRedRoot: xml signature verification failed
SKURED: Failed to read skured data, fatal error
MSI (s) (1C!E0) [14:49:09:106]: Produkt: Microsoft Office Professional Edition 2003 -- Fehler 25003. Microsoft Office-Setup kann nicht fortgesetzt werden, weil die Installationsquelle beschädigt wurde.
Fehler 25003. Microsoft Office-Setup kann nicht fortgesetzt werden, weil die Installationsquelle beschädigt wurde.
Aktion beendet um 14:49:09: SKURED. Rückgabewert 3.
Aktion beendet um 14:49:09: INSTALL. Rückgabewert 3.
Komplettes Log und Skript füge ich bei.
Die Installationsquelle selber ist aber OK. Ich habe die Files lokal auf einem Testsystem abgelegt und den Aufruf den das Skript macht über Kommandozeile abgesetzt (mit angepassten Pfaden natürlich). Da lief es ohne Probleme.
Wer weiß Rat?
mfg
Sebastian
Danke für deine Antwort. Habe heute noch einiges versucht und bin auch schon um einiges weiter, aber an irgendwas fehlts leider noch
Hier mal was ich alles versucht habe.
Ich habe die pro11.msi mit der *.mst auf einem Testsystem von der Komandozeile aus gestartet und festgestellt, dass dies schon nicht richtig lief. Diesen Fehler konnte ich ausbügeln und habe nun ein eine funktionierende Konstelation aus setup und *.mst, wenn ich es direkt auf einem Testsystem über Komandozeile ausführe.
Anschließend habe ich diesen funktionierenden Aufruf in mein Script umgesetzt und ein entsprechendes Paket geschnürt. Nun bringt er bei der Installation via Opsi allerdings leider immer den Fehler
SKURED: Error 0x80004005: LicCryptVerityXMLSignature: failed to locate signature
SKURED: ERROR: test signature verification failed for \\opsisrv\opt_pcbin\install\office03\files\SKU111.XML
SKURED: Error 0x80004005: GetSkuRedRoot: xml signature verification failed
SKURED: Failed to read skured data, fatal error
MSI (s) (1C!E0) [14:49:09:106]: Produkt: Microsoft Office Professional Edition 2003 -- Fehler 25003. Microsoft Office-Setup kann nicht fortgesetzt werden, weil die Installationsquelle beschädigt wurde.
Fehler 25003. Microsoft Office-Setup kann nicht fortgesetzt werden, weil die Installationsquelle beschädigt wurde.
Aktion beendet um 14:49:09: SKURED. Rückgabewert 3.
Aktion beendet um 14:49:09: INSTALL. Rückgabewert 3.
Komplettes Log und Skript füge ich bei.
Die Installationsquelle selber ist aber OK. Ich habe die Files lokal auf einem Testsystem abgelegt und den Aufruf den das Skript macht über Kommandozeile abgesetzt (mit angepassten Pfaden natürlich). Da lief es ohne Probleme.
Wer weiß Rat?
mfg
Sebastian
- Dateianhänge
-
- office03.txt
- Skript
- (981 Bytes) 93-mal heruntergeladen
Re: Verteilung von Office 2003 Professional
Hallo Sebastian
wie kommen die Dateien auf den Server? -> vgl.
viewtopic.php?f=7&t=383&p=2038&hilit=bi ... 0a4f#p2038
Gruss
Bardo Wolf
Vermutlich ist die Datei kaputt, daher:s.wiesenbacher hat geschrieben:
SKURED: Error 0x80004005: LicCryptVerityXMLSignature: failed to locate signature
SKURED: ERROR: test signature verification failed for \\opsisrv\opt_pcbin\install\office03\files\SKU111.XML
SKURED: Error 0x80004005: GetSkuRedRoot: xml signature verification failed
SKURED: Failed to read skured data, fatal error
MSI (s) (1C!E0) [14:49:09:106]: Produkt: Microsoft Office Professional Edition 2003 -- Fehler 25003. Microsoft Office-Setup kann nicht fortgesetzt werden, weil die Installationsquelle beschädigt wurde.
Fehler 25003. Microsoft Office-Setup kann nicht fortgesetzt werden, weil die Installationsquelle beschädigt wurde.
Aktion beendet um 14:49:09: SKURED. Rückgabewert 3.
Aktion beendet um 14:49:09: INSTALL. Rückgabewert 3.
wie kommen die Dateien auf den Server? -> vgl.
viewtopic.php?f=7&t=383&p=2038&hilit=bi ... 0a4f#p2038
Gruss
Bardo Wolf
OPSICONF 2024
https://opsi.org/en/opsiconf/
opsi-Basisworkshops:
22. - 25. 04. 2024
opsi support - uib gmbh
For productive opsi installations we recommend maintainance + support contracts which are the base of opsi development.
http://www.uib.de
-
- Beiträge: 6
- Registriert: 22 Feb 2009, 00:46
Re: Verteilung von Office 2003 Professional
Hallo Bardo
vielen Dank für den guten Tip. Ich übertrage meine Files auch mit Winscp und daher kann es gut möglich sein, so gut wie totsicher dass diese Einstellung bei mir auch falsch ist.
Werde das gleich mal testen und euch morgen dann Bescheid geben.
Gruß
Sebastian
@ Baro
Habe es ausprobiert. Das war der Fehler. Vielen Dank für deine Hilfe.
Grüße
Sebastian
vielen Dank für den guten Tip. Ich übertrage meine Files auch mit Winscp und daher kann es gut möglich sein, so gut wie totsicher dass diese Einstellung bei mir auch falsch ist.
Werde das gleich mal testen und euch morgen dann Bescheid geben.
Gruß
Sebastian
@ Baro
Habe es ausprobiert. Das war der Fehler. Vielen Dank für deine Hilfe.
Grüße
Sebastian